当前位置:首页 > CN2资讯 > 正文内容

windows server 2012 r2 mysql安装失败

2天前CN2资讯


1.下载 MySQL 6.0免安装版

http://dev.mysql.com/get/Downloads/MySQL-6.0/mysql-noinstall-6.0.9-alpha-win32.zip/from/pick#mirrors

2.将 MySQL6.0 解压到待安装目录(自己决定放到哪)。解压后默认文件夹名称为:mysql-6.0.9-alpha-win32(当然可以自己更改),然后在环境变量中设置MYSQL_HOME(这样,以后可以用%MYSQL_HOME%引用安装目录)。如,我放在E盘根目录下,所以,MYSQL_HOME设置为:E:/mysql-6.0.9-alpha-win32

3.打开文件my-huge.ini另存为my.ini,在my.ini文件最后(当然也可以在其他地方)加入如下配置。(my.ini记得是保存在与my-huge.ini同一个目录下的)(#表示注释)

[mysqld]

# 设置mysql的安装目录

basedir=E:/mysql-6.0.9-alpha-win32

# 设置mysql数据库的数据的存放目录,必须是data,或者是[url=file:xxx-data]//xxx-data[/url]

datadir=E:/mysql-6.0.9-alpha-win32/data

4.把%MYSQL_HOME%/bin 加入到 path环境变量中。

5.在命令行(cmd)执行命令:mysqld -install   。将mysql安装为windows服务。(一定注意,执行此命令时一定要在安装目录下的/bin目录下执行。否则会出问题。)

6.执行命令: net start mysql 或在windows管理工具->服务里找到MySQL服务,启动。

5.在命令行中运行 mysql -uroot   (可在任意目录下,因为前面设置了path变量)。即可进入数据库。

一般情况下,这样操作后,mysql安装完成。

­

注:

如果以前系统存在mysql。则进入以前系统存在的mysql目录,执行 mysqld-nt.exe --remove(先从系统中移除mysql服务)在开始执行上面第4步。

­

&设置MySQL中文字符集(MySQL正常显示中文)

1).配置服务器端,修改my.ini文件,使用中文字符集存储记录,同时用中文排序比较方式。

[mysqld]

# set character set,使用中文字符集存储记录

default-character-set=gbk

# set character collation,使用中文排序比较方式

default-collation=gbk_chinese_ci

2). 如果要在中文环境的服务器端使用mysql命令行,改变my.ini文件中mysql的默认字符集。

[mysql]

# set character set

default-character-set=gbk

­

&修改root密码

MySQL配置好后,启动成功,默认密码是空,但是为了安全,设置密码(MySQL有一个默认用户名为root,密码自己设定:假如设为root)。

1)登录MySQL root用户:

   打开命令行,执行:mysql -uroot

2)修改root密码:

       mysql> update mysql.user set password="root" where User=''root'';

       mysql> flush privileges;

以后再进入MySQL,则为:mysql -uroot -proot

注:-u:表示用户名;-p:表示密码

&用dos命令打开和关闭mysqld服务

打开net start mysql

关闭net stop mysql

&常用命令

show databases;显示数据库

use databasename 用数据库

show tables显示表

create table tablename(field-name-1 fieldtype-1 modifiers,field-name-2 fieldtype-2 modifiers,....);创建表

alter table tablename add new-fielname new fieldtype为表加入新列

insert into tablename(fieldname-1,fieldname-2,fieldname-n)valuse(value-1,value-2,value-n)增

delete from tablename where fieldname=value删

update tablename set fieldname=new-value where id=1改

select * from tablename查

desc tablename表定义描述

show create table tablename可以查看引擎

alter table tablename engine=InnoDB修改引擎

create table tablename(id int(11),name varchar(10) )type=INNODB建表是设置引擎

­

 

  • [mysqld]  
  • default-storage-engine=INNODB   (直接在my.ini中设置)
  • 1、你可以在Create Table语句的最后添加扩展语句,如TYPE=MyISAM(或者ENGINE = INNODB)来指定当前标的引擎类型。也可以用Alter语句在建立表个后进行更改。当你不清楚当前数据库中各表的引擎时可以使用SHOW TABLE STATUS FROM DBname来查看。
  •  

    2、使用随MySQL服务器发布同时提供的MySQL客户端来创建表,在创建时可以选择使用的存储引擎。

      你可能想看:

      扫描二维码推送至手机访问。

      版权声明:本文由皇冠云发布,如需转载请注明出处。

      本文链接:https://www.idchg.com/info/29294.html

      分享给朋友:

      “windows server 2012 r2 mysql安装失败” 的相关文章

      如何利用阿里云24元优惠活动体验云计算服务

      阿里云是一家全球知名的云计算服务提供商,致力于为用户提供多样化的云计算产品与服务。最近推出的24元优惠活动,更是为不少用户带来了新的机遇。这项优惠活动的主要目标是让更多的个人和企业体验到优质的云服务,尤其是在数字化转型日益重要的今天。用户可以通过这一活动以超低价格体验阿里云的强大功能。 在参与这个优...

      如何使用RackNerd优惠码进行主机购买:节省开支的最佳策略

      RackNerd是一家成立于2017年的国外主机公司,作为一家新生力量,它迅速在市场上占据了一席之地。它的使命是为全球用户提供可靠且高性能的主机服务,帮助他们搭建自己的网络基础设施。我最喜欢RackNerd的地方是他们始终如一地致力于客户体验,这让我在使用他们的服务时非常安心。 RackNerd的服...

      联通169回程路由怎么样?优缺点及用户评价分析

      在当下的网络环境中,联通169回程路由成为了一个备受关注的话题。很多人对它的表现充满好奇,联通169回程路由究竟如何呢?从基本信息到工作原理,再到它的主要特点,我们一起深入了解一下。 联通169回程路由的基本信息 联通169回程路由主要分为几种类型。我们通常提到的普通网络(AS4837 + AS48...

      在Ubuntu上使用宝塔面板进行服务器管理的全方位指南

      宝塔面板简介 作为一款在服务器管理领域取得广泛认可的工具,宝塔面板在Linux系统中尤为突出,特别是针对Ubuntu用户而言。通过提供直观的操作界面,宝塔有效地简化了复杂的Linux服务器管理过程。对于我这样的用户来说,宝塔无疑是一个不可多得的助手,轻松应对日常维护和配置工作。 宝塔面板不仅仅是一款...

      探索VPS:虚拟专用服务器的优势与使用技巧

      说到VPS,许多人可能会感到陌生。其实,它是“虚拟专用服务器”(Virtual Private Server)的缩写。简单来讲,VPS就是一种把一台物理服务器划分成多个虚拟服务器的技术。每个虚拟服务器都有自己独立的操作系统、资源和配置,这为用户提供了高度个性化的设置选项。 在我的经历中,VPS的工作...

      如何获取GoDaddy域名优惠,轻松省钱注册理想域名

      在了解GoDaddy域名优惠之前,我首先想和大家分享一下GoDaddy的服务。作为全球最大的域名注册商之一,GoDaddy一直以其优质的客户服务和多样化的产品线吸引着用户。不论是个人网站、企业官网还是在线商店,GoDaddy都能提供合适的域名选择和后续的管理服务。除了域名注册,GoDaddy还提供主...